Biscuits and Gravy 😍

👩‍🍳 Instructions

1. Make the Biscuits:

  1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. In a bowl, whisk flour,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Cut in cold butter until mixture looks like coarse crumbs.
  4. Stir in buttermilk just until dough comes together.
  5. Turn onto a floured surface, gently pat to 1-inch thickness, and cut into rounds.
  6. Place on baking sheet and bake 12–15 minutes, until golden.

2. Cook the Sausage Gravy:

  1. In a skillet, brown sausage over medium heat, breaking it into crumbles.
  2. Sprinkle flour over sausage, stir, and cook 1–2 minutes.
  3. Gradually whisk in warm milk until smooth and thickened.
  4. Season generously with salt and black pepper (gravy loves pepper!).

3. Assemble:

  • Split hot biscuits and ladle gravy over the top. Serve immediately.

💡 Tips & Variations

  • Add a pinch of crushed red pepper flakes if you like heat.
  • For extra creamy gravy, stir in 2 tbsp heavy cream at the end.
  • Leftover gravy? It’s amazing over hash browns or fried chicken.
